High Tech outpaced the rest of the league this week, as its three total wins led the league. High Tech beat
Tri-City Christian 9-2 and
Foothills Christian 11-3.
High Tech (5-1) is red-hot, having won four straight games, the longest such streak in Frontier. Three of those wins came in the past week,.
High Tech's pitching was especially stingy this week, allowing 19 hits and nine walks to lead the league in both categories.
There were four hitters that batted over .400 in the league this week. Leading the pack was Toby Murillo, who hit .615 by going 8-for-13.
Jacob Nary's five RBIs this week were tops in the league. Nary has nine RBIs this season, second in the league.
Eddie Ahumada drove in five runners as High Tech defeated the Knights 11-3 on Saturday. He went 3-for-4 and scored two runs.
